Gold Coast vs Honolulu

Which Should You Visit?

Both cities promise beachfront living, but deliver it through different lenses. Gold Coast operates as Australia's answer to Miami Beach—a purpose-built playground of highrise hotels, theme parks, and engineered surf breaks. The city runs on tourist energy, with nightlife districts and attractions designed to keep visitors entertained around the clock. Honolulu presents a more complex proposition: Hawaii's capital balances beach resort amenities with genuine local culture. The food scene reflects generations of Asian immigration, creating flavors you won't find elsewhere. While both destinations offer year-round warmth and Pacific Ocean access, Gold Coast leans into manufactured excitement and resort convenience. Honolulu provides deeper cultural immersion and more authentic island rhythms. The choice often comes down to whether you want a high-energy beach vacation with theme park thrills, or a more culturally rich island experience with better dining and historical depth.

Common Questions

Which has better surfing conditions?

Gold Coast offers more consistent, engineered surf breaks perfect for beginners. Honolulu provides more varied conditions and authentic surf culture.

Where is the food scene more interesting?

Honolulu wins decisively with its unique Asian-Pacific fusion cuisine and local specialties that don't exist elsewhere.

Which is better for families with kids?

Gold Coast provides more organized entertainment and theme parks. Honolulu offers better cultural learning opportunities and outdoor activities.

How do the costs compare?

Gold Coast generally costs less due to package deals and competition. Honolulu's island location makes everything more expensive.

Which has better weather year-round?

Both offer excellent year-round weather, but Honolulu has slightly more consistent temperatures and less seasonal variation.
